How Long Does A Flat Roof Last
A properly maintained flat roof can last for decades, depending on the materials. A built-up roof or layers of modified bitumen can last for up to 20 years. Lightweight thermoplastic polyolefin or spray-on coatings of polyurethane foam, acrylic or silicon have a similar lifespan.

What Are The Maintenance Recommendations For Single Ply Flat Roofing Systems

Maintenance of a single ply flat roofing system is essential for achieving ongoing performance and life expectancy, and ensuring the validity of the roof system guarantee. Appropriate care starts with basic protection against damage, whether by point loading, solvent spillage, or sharp objects such as nails, fixings, trims, glazing panels etc.
Roof maintenance while on-site
A roof must not be used as a storage area, and any materials used by following trades must be cleared on completion of work. Cleaning should be done using clean water and a soft broom, and hosed with clean water upon completion. The local authority should approve the use of any detergents that may wash into the drainage system.
How often should I inspect a single ply flat roof?
The roof system should be inspected at least twice during the year, preferably in the spring and autumn. Further inspections are appropriate after incidences of extreme weather. Inspections should include the following checks:
Roof access for maintenance
Access to the roof must be under supervision of the Building Manager or the person responsible for building maintenance, and with the instruction to use the dedicated access/walkways provided. The health and safety procedures of the site or the individual roof must be fully communicated, and where any working other than light foot traffic is required, adequate protection must be provided.

Are Rubber Roofs Any Good
Rubber roofing is suitable for extreme conditions, giving you one of the most durable and reliable roofs available that typically lasts between 30-50 years. In time, you may find a felt flat roof can pick up moss and algae the synthetic rubber doesnt support the growth of moss so you are guaranteed a clear roof!
How To Repair A Pvc Roof
PVC roofing is used on many flat and low-slope roofs. While the roofing is considered durable, falling objects and high winds can puncture the roof or cause the seams to separate, resulting in leaks. If the roof has extensive damage or seam separation, enlist a professional to evaluate the damages and do the repairs. As a do-it-yourselfer, you can repair minor damages using a PVC roof repair kit and a few everyday tools.
1.
Position an extension ladder at the edge of the roof. Extend the ladder so the top rung is about 3 feet above the roof. Note any places where seams of the panels have a gap or where the roof is punctured, and proceed with the repairs.
2.
Put on work gloves. Remove dirt and debris from the area of the repair, using a bristle brush. For a seam repair, clean an area that extends 4 inches beyond each end of the gap and several inches at each side. For a puncture, clean 4 inches all around. Do a final cleaning with a rag.
3.
Scuff the roofing in the area with an 80-grit sanding block, and remove any residual debris with the rag. Open the container of primer that came with the PVC repair kit. Apply the primer at the cleaned area with a utility paintbrush. Allow the primer to dry to the touch.
4.
Cut a piece of seam tape from the kit that’s 8 inches longer than the gap at a seam, using a utility knife. Cut a 4-inch piece for a puncture.

Tpo Roofing Repairs Fyi
TPO roofing membrane repairs can be made by several methods, depending on the type of repair needed:
- Scoring surface with a kitchen scrubber, priming with TPO primer, and using M1 sealant.
- Scoring surface with a kitchen scrubber, clean with Eternaclean, and sealing with Eternabond RoofSeal roof repair tape. In cold weather , preheat / warm Eternabond to room temperature. If very cold, warm the repair area after application with a hot-air gun and roll-in product aggressively while heating.
TPO Roofing Membrane is a popular reinforced thermoplastic polyolefin. It is formulated from a proprietary compound of ethylene-propylene rubber and polypropylene. TPO roofing is an environmentally friendly roofing material that provides good weatherability, fire, and chemical resistance. The seams and details of TPO are hot air welded. TPO roofing membrane is thermoplastic in nature, which allows it to be hot air welded. TPO shows little change after weathering and provides good resistance to a broad range of chemicals. TPO roofing is used for large commercial, industrial and institutional applications. The material is generally available in white color and can be specially ordered in other colors. Rolls are sold in thicknesses of 45 mil, 60 mil, and 80 mils in 3- to 12-foot-wide rolls.

Can You Power Wash Asphalt Shingles
No. You should never power wash a roof. A garden hose sprayer is the highest pressure a roof shingle should experience no higher than 70 psi. Since pressure washers commonly spray up to and beyond 3000 psi, they should be avoided. Shingle manufacturers even ask that shingles not be walked on, much less pressure washed.
Using a pressure washer to clean your asphalt shingles can void their warranty and speed up the decay of your shingles. After pressure washing, youll likely notice tons of roof granules in your gutters because youve blasted your shingles too much. Avoid.

Cleaning A Polycarbonate Conservatory Roof
Polycarbonate roofs may contain chemical coatings to help shield them from the suns UV rays. Therefore, extra careful needs to be taken when cleaning polycarbonate roof sheets as some household cleaners may damage the coating. We recommend that you contact the installers or manufacturers and seek their advice.
As a guide, we would suggest that you:
- Use mild warm soapy water, then rinse thoroughly with clean water
- Do not use brushes to scrub polycarbonate
- Do not use abrasives and cleaners that have an alkaline composition
- Do not use petrol-based cleaners
- Avoid cleaning the polycarbonate on very hot days

Choose The Right Day And Prepare The Area
Check the weather forecast and choose a cool or overcast day with little to no wind so the spray hits your shingles, not the neighbors. Those conditions allow the cleaning solution to soak deep into the algae colonies without evaporating too quickly.
Next, repair any loose shingles or flashings, and clean the gutters and downspouts so they can drain freely.
Then prepare the area by moving lawn furniture and covering vegetation, because youre going to have overspray. Even though the product we chose isnt toxic, the runoff can be pretty ugly. So a little prep work will save you cleanup time later.

How To Clean Moss Off Roof With Vinegar
Vinegar can be amazing at getting rid of moss. All you need to do is to follow these 3 steps:
Spray undiluted vinegar directly onto the moss.
Leave for 10 minutes.
Scrape off with your brush.
If all of the moss isnât budging you can let the solution sit for a day, and the acid in the vinegar should shift it.

Roof Cleaning With A Pressure Washer
Some may believe that you can clean your roof simply with a pressure washer, and while that would probably work theoretically, using a pressure washer for roof cleaning is the kiss of death for the integrity of that roof. Especially if you are trying to clean an asphalt shingle roof. The granules will start to come off and will end up in the gutters, which can and does happen normally with age, but speeding up the aging process for the roof, is not the best idea and is something we avoid.

Cleaning PVC Roofs
Cleaning doesnt necessarily extend the life span of a PVC roof, but it can help improve its appearance. The majority of IB membranes are created with an acrylic finish that helps the roof remain clean for a long time after installation.
Dust and dirt may build up in the roofing and make it look dirty. Algae can grow in more humid and moist climates. Chemical contaminants can damage the membrane and affect its performance. Routinely cleaning the roof ensures it remains appealing and provides the best maximum reflectivity. Aside from that, it can prevent the accumulation of food sources for birds and pests.
